MDT holds the edge across 3 of 5 key metrics in this comparison. MDT has delivered stronger 1-year price return (-9.87% vs -21.09%), though GEHC has the better forward P/E setup (11.76x vs 12.99x for MDT). MDT leads on both revenue growth (9.90%) and operating margin (22.05%), suggesting a stronger fundamental setup on both dimensions. Analyst consensus implies meaningfully more upside for GEHC (+25.79%) than for MDT (+17.60%).
